SINGAPORE, May 21 -- A 27-year-old Singaporean has admitted to multiple offences involving a teenage victim and others, including extortion, cheating, and making obscene films.

Channel News Asia (CNA) reported that Marc Justine Landrio Chandramohan pleaded guilty today to seven charges.

These include communicating for the purpose of obtaining commercial sex, extortion, and abetting the distribution of obscene images.

Nine additional charges will be considered during sentencing next month.

Court documents state Chandramohan met the 16-year-old victim on Instagram in 2021 and proposed a financial arrangement in exchange for sexual favours.

The victim initially agreed but later tried to end the arrangement and blocked contact.
